Sherry and redcurrant gravy recipe

Sherry and redcurrant gravy

No Christmas dinner is complete without a rich, thick gravy sauce. This version infuses sweet sherry and fruity redcurrants, making your meal extra special.

See method
  • Serves 8
  • 14 mins to prepare and 1 min to cook
  • 54 calories / serving

    Ingredients

    • 2 tbsp plain flour
    • 125ml (4fl oz) sherry
    • 1 tbsp redcurrant jelly
    • 2 sprigs fresh thyme
    • 300ml (1/2pt) fresh chicken stock

    Method

    1. Once the turkey is cooked, tip the juices and fat from the roasting tin into a bowl. Once settled, spoon 2-3 tbsp of the fat back into the tin (discard any remaining fat and return the juices to the roasting tin).
    2. Put the tin on the hob over a medium heat. Stir in the flour with a wooden spoon, scraping up all the sticky bits from the bottom. Add the sherry, simmer for 1 min, then stir in the jelly and thyme. Add the stock and season; simmer until reduced.
